OpenAI Agents Linked to RubyGems Campaign That Gained RCE on RubyDoc Servers

The “major malicious attack” that targeted RubyGems in May 2026 was the work of a swarm of OpenAI agents, according to a new report published by researchers Spencer Kitts, Thomas Larsen, and Sydney Von Arx.
